I've made this several times and it's now my family's favorite rice. It has a remarkably refreshing taste. I use only kosher salt in cooking and I like my food on the salty side but the amount of salt in the recipe is too much. Start with less, you can always add more. The dish is best with a long grain rice or basamati. I first made it with short grain rice and it was a bit sticky.
